WebCWDM has nearly 100 times wider channel spacing needed for frequency stability. This means that CWDM supports fewer channels than DWDM, accommodating up to 18 channels. However, the optical interface components CWDM uses do not have to be as precise as DWDM components. WebJul 23, 2024 · CWDM was standardized by the ITU-T G.694.2 based on a grid or wavelength separation of 20 nm in the range of 1270-1610 nm. It is able to carry up to 18 CWDM wavelength over one pair of fiber.
